Bloomberg Gadfly: Europe is football mad at the moment, with the European Championship kicking off in Paris on Friday. There’s a similarly unhinged feel on the continent around the bidding for soccer TV rights. Rupert Murdoch’s Sky has had to stump up 3.5 billion euros ($4.5 billion) to keep hold of most of the broadcasting of Germany’s top-flight league soccer through 2021 — an 80 percent increase on the last package.
